A recent scientific study has shed light on a concerning neurological phenomenon associated with modern digital habits. Researchers have discovered that watching short-form videos—such as TikTok, Instagram Reels, and YouTube Shorts—can cause parts of the brain responsible for self-regulation to temporarily switch off.
During the experiment, participants were exposed to various types of short video clips. Neuroimaging revealed that as users engage in continuous scrolling, there is a noticeable drop in activity within the Prefrontal Cortex. This specific region is critical for executive functions, including impulse control, decision-making, and sustained attention.
Why This Matters
BozokMedia analysis shows that this is not merely a matter of wasted time; it is a matter of neurological impact. The rapid-fire nature of short content provides instant dopamine hits, which can desensitize the brain's reward system and weaken the ability to focus on complex, long-form tasks.
The rapid-fire delivery of short-form content creates a dopamine loop that bypasses the brain's natural inhibitory mechanisms.
The implications of these findings are vast, particularly for younger demographics whose brains are still developing. The study suggests that the algorithms used by social media giants are highly effective at inducing a state of 'flow' that makes it difficult for users to disengage, even when they feel the urge to stop.
